Description: The Registered Nurse (RN) plans and provides comprehensive nursing care. This includes executing provider orders, dispensing and administering medications, and assisting providers in examinations and treatments of patients. This role applies nursing and supervisory techniques required in the care, treatment, and referrals of individuals. The RN performs all technical and clinical procedures within the scope of their education and licensure. Appropriate nursing skills are applied in the treatment of individuals. The RN attends sick calls with the physician to see individuals, prepares a list of individuals to be examined, and prepares the examining room and equipment. The RN operates pill call, dispenses medication, and documents as required by applicable policies and procedures. The role involves calling providers for medication and treatment orders, and/or other emergencies. The RN examines and assesses new individuals with illnesses or injuries or those who become ill or injured, referring them to the emergency room or other appropriate healthcare facilities as required. Emergency procedures are performed as needed, and providers are notified for treatment orders. The RN assists in coordinating professional medical services provided by contract personnel, ensuring their needs are addressed. The position may involve monitoring inpatient hospitalizations for early releases whenever appropriate. Guidance, supervision, and monitoring of nursing care provided by licensed vocational/practical nursing staff and non-licensed medical staff are also required. Maintaining a good working relationship with facility staff, nursing staff, and outside provider agencies is essential. The RN utilizes established corporate and facility policies and procedures in decision-making while using sound independent judgment. Regular evaluation of the provision of medical services is conducted to prevent inappropriate use or duplication of those services. Maintaining the security and confidentiality of all medical records is critical. The RN assists with the review of medical files to ensure all provided services are documented. Monitoring potential catastrophic illnesses is a key responsibility. Auditing pharmacy use for adherence to formulary is conducted as directed or required. Compliance with all applicable pharmacy laws, especially those covering controlled substances, is necessary. The RN observes and records individual behavior. Inspection of the medical unit for items that could be used as contraband is required. Health counseling and education on an individual or group basis may be provided as necessary. The RN assists in preparing and maintaining various records, reports, and logs, processing all reports and documents in a timely manner. Reading, analyzing, comprehending, and interpreting medical and technical procedures, rules, and legal documents is part of the role. The RN reviews, processes, and responds to lawsuits, attending court hearings when necessary. Evaluating and recommending physical safety requirements necessary for a safe working environment is required. Facilitating accreditation of the medical program by providing efficient and appropriate medical services is part of the role. Preparing and disseminating safety and accident reports as needed is essential. The RN escorts individuals or coordinates their movement to and from different areas for medical treatment. Performing searches of people and objects likely to conceal contraband is involved. Engaging in functions in confined areas, including working rotating shifts, is necessary. Taking appropriate action to prevent disruptive situations is a key responsibility. Rescue functions at accidents and emergencies, including administering basic emergency medical aid, are included in the role.
